Understanding the Chemistry: 2-Allylphenol as a Versatile Organic Synthesis Building Block

For research scientists and chemists engaged in organic synthesis, the selection of versatile building blocks is fundamental to innovation. 2-Allylphenol, identified by CAS number 1745-81-9, stands out as a highly useful compound due to its unique structural features. Its phenolic hydroxyl group and the allyl substituent offer dual reactivity, making it a valuable precursor for a wide array of complex molecules. Understanding its properties and how to source it from reliable manufacturers is key for laboratory-scale and industrial applications.

The presence of the allyl group allows for various functionalization reactions, including isomerization, epoxidation, and addition reactions, while the phenolic hydroxyl group can undergo esterification, etherification, and electrophilic aromatic substitution. This dual functionality means 2-Allylphenol can be readily transformed into diverse intermediates, serving as a cornerstone in the synthesis of pharmaceuticals, agrochemicals, and specialty materials.
